如何动态设置列表的选中行原创
金蝶云社区-JXY又双叒叕
JXY又双叒叕
0人赞赏了该文章 392次浏览 未经作者许可,禁止转载编辑于2022年05月11日 17:11:21

1、在bosIDE中注册列表插件

2、在插件中编写相关代码,设置选中行,可以单行、可以多行

3、实例代码如下(以菜单按钮点击事件触发为例):

     public override void BarItemClick(BarItemClickEventArgs e)        {   

         if (e.BarItemKey.Contains("tbBtnSelectRows"))            {  

              EntryGrid grid = this.View.GetControl<EntryGrid>("FLIST"); 

              int selcount = 3;

              int[] selectrows = new int[selcount];

              for (int i = 0; i < selcount; i++) { 

                  selectrows[i] = i + 1;              

               }  

              grid.SelectRows(selectrows);

              this.View.UpdateView("FLIST");

            } 

          base.BarItemClick(e);  

      }


图标赞 0
0人点赞
还没有人点赞,快来当第一个点赞的人吧!
图标打赏
0人打赏
还没有人打赏,快来当第一个打赏的人吧!

您的鼓励与嘉奖将成为创作者们前进的动力,如果觉得本文还不错,可以给予作者创作打赏哦!

请选择打赏金币数 *

10金币20金币30金币40金币50金币60金币
可用金币: 0